National Human Rights Plan of Peru

The citizen movement Para que no se Repita (PQNSR) contributes with this publication to the dissemination of the Peruvian State's Plan Nacional de Derechos Humanos (PNDH) 2006-2010, which was delivered to the country on December 10, 2005, and whose compliance the current government reaffirmed before the United Nations, in the Universal Periodic Review on Human Rights, in Geneva, May 2008. The PNDH integrates the Recommendations of several nationally important Commissions (such as the Plan Integral de Reparaciones - PIR) and addresses civil and political rights, as well as economic, social, cultural, and environmental rights; proposing and designing public policies for the benefit of people in the most vulnerable situations, seeking to eradicate discrimination and exclusion, and affirming equal opportunities for men and women.
